Harnessing Sunlight for Energy Savings: Window Choices

When it comes to building a sustainable home, aspects like natural light and energy efficiency often take center stage. Windows play a crucial role in this equation, shaping both the amount of sunlight that enters your space and the overall energy consumption of your home. Strategic window design can therefore enhance natural light penetration while minimizing heat gain or loss, leading to a more comfortable and energy-efficient living environment.

To achieve this balance, it's important to analyze several key factors. The size and placement of windows significantly impact the amount of natural light that floods a room. South-facing are generally ideal for maximizing solar gain during winter months, while strategically situated north-facing windows can help to minimize summer heat gain.

Furthermore, the type of glass used in your windows significantly influences energy efficiency. Double-paned windows are particularly effective at decreasing heat transfer, keeping your home pleasant year-round.

Glass Innovations: Transforming Your Home's Exterior

Modern glass innovations offer a myriad of possibilities to enhance your home's exterior aesthetic and functionality. From stunning panoramic windows that flood your living spaces with natural light to energy-efficient glazing that minimize heating and cooling costs, the options are truly limitless. Whether you desire a sleek contemporary look or a classic, elegant appeal, innovative glass solutions can seamlessly integrate into any architectural style.

  • Consider low-e coatings to reduce glare and maximize energy savings.
  • Explore the beauty of tempered glass for added safety and durability.
  • Transform your home's curb appeal with decorative glass features, such as stained glass panels or etched designs.

With its exceptional strength, transparency, and customizable options, glass has become an indispensable material for creating modern, sustainable, and visually captivating exteriors.
